WHILE mourners were on their way to the cemetery for the funeral of taxi driver Sello Baloyi (29), a spinning taxi hit another vehicle from behind.

Traffic was brought to a standstill yesterday as mourners filled the streets of Block V in Soshanguve, Tshwane.

Sello was shot dead last Saturday, allegedly by his former employer who claimed he owed him R300.

Police vans were seen near the suspect’s house as rumours spread that people wanted to burn down his house.

At the cemetery mourners danced to loud music and drank while the funeral service was going on.

Speaking at the funeral, Ward 27 Councillor Phumzile Hlatshwayo told the mourners that the taxi industry and community structures need to work with the police to end taxi violence.

NPA wants 15 years jail term for John Block


images

The National Prosecuting Authority (NPA) says it will ask the Northern Cape High Court in Kimberley to sentence John Block to 15 years in jail.

Block resigned as Northern Cape ANC chairperson and as Economic Development MEC on Friday after he was found guilty of corruption and money-laundering on Wednesday, following a 20-month trial.

520 youth to be given opportunity in transport in Upington


 images

BY REGINALD KANYANE

The MEC for Transport, Safety and Liaison Martha Bartlett will host 520 learners and unemployed youth for the Transport Career Expo for the Girl Child today at the Upington International Airport.

The Minister for Transport, Dipuo Peters will be the Keynote Speaker at the event, joined by CEO’s of various transport entities in South Africa.

Annually during October, the department embarks on numerous activations that highlight the crucial role transport plays in our society.

Department spokesperson Keitumetse Moticoe said: “This year we identified the ZF Mgcawu District to host the Transport Career Expo, amongst other projects, to expose learners and unemployed youth in the District to careers, bursaries, internships, learnerships and work opportunities in the transport sector.”

520 learners and unemployed youth from various schools and communities in the ZF Mgcawu district will be attending the Career Expo.
